Luang Prabang

Saffron processions at dawn between two rivers

Luang Prabang lies on a tongue of land where the Nam Khan gives itself to the Mekong, and holds more calm per square meter than any town in Asia: thirty-three temples with roofs that sweep nearly to the ground, French villas gone golden with age, and every dawn — before the mist lifts — the tak bat, when the town kneels with rice and the monks file past in a silent orange river. UNESCO protects the buildings; the bells protect everything else.

The sensible traveller wakes once for the alms round and watches from across the street, silent, camera down — or joins properly, with rice bought that morning and shoulders covered —; climbs Phousi at sunset with everyone else, because the Mekong view forgives the company; takes a slow boat upriver to the thousand Buddhas of the Pak Ou caves; swims the milk-blue pools of Kuang Si under the falls; and ends at the night market, where the lamps are low and the indigo is real.

The Guide's honesty: the tak bat is worship, not theater — stand back, kneel if you give, and let the flash sleep —; the town closes early and that is the gift: take the ten-o'clock quiet as prescription, not shortage; bring more cash than you think, the town runs on it; and the curfew of loveliness has one exception — the bowling alley outside town, which is real, absurd and, the Guide reports with a straight face, open late.
